Gariyaband (Chhattisgarh) [India], June 19 : Gariyaband police have arrested a 55-year-old man for allegedly possessing a leopard skin.
The accused has been identified as Ramnath Netam by the police.
Further investigation into the matter is underway.
Recently, the Special Task Force (STF) had arrested a man in Odisha's Nayagarh and seized two leopard hides and animal bones from his possession.
